- Support levels
-
There is no additional charge for our support offering.
We include unlimited admin support in our per annum subscription cost and
covers the following:
2nd Line - Support for customer’s named site administrators if
they are unable to resolve an issue handled by our support team
3rd Line - Additional diagnosis and fixing issues raised by our
Support Team and handled by our technical Team and
Content Team
The response time is based on the severity of the issue in
accordance with our SLA:
High (Technical issues which prevent majority of users from
completing training.) - 1hour
Medium (General technical issues which impact majority of users
using training or Design issues which prevent use of the training.)
- 4 hours
Low (General technical issues which impact few users or Design
issues which do not prevent the use of the training.) - 8 hours
Response times based on working hours of 9-5, 7 days a week - Support available to third parties

Availability and resilience
- Guaranteed availability
- We prioritize providing a service with minimal disruption, and indeed, our entire solution is crafted with this objective in mind. This approach enables us to provide seamless updates without any downtime for the vast majority of enhancements to our platform. Consequently, we confidently offer a commitment to availability without exceptions - ensuring 99.9% uptime, measured quarterly, and free from any hidden maintenance time clauses.
- Approach to resilience
- Our utilization of a microservice architecture offers significant advantages, notably in its capacity to seamlessly scale and accommodate increased demand. Each service operates with a minimum of two instances running at all times, allowing for swift and efficient scaling in response to heightened workload. This ensures our system can effectively manage and adapt to varying levels of traffic without interruption.

- Vulnerability management approach
- We uphold a comprehensive vulnerability management procedure that addresses crucial aspects of Software & Dependencies and Infrastructure & Configuration. To mitigate Software & Dependency vulnerabilities, we employ a range of controls including manual auditing, peer review, automated checks, and application penetration testing. Similarly, Infrastructure & Configuration vulnerabilities are addressed through controls such as data loss prevention, configuration management, container scanning, and infrastructure review. We ensure timely deployment of patches, completing the process within 30 days.
